第一章:职场健康革命的背景与意义
在数字化转型加速的今天,职场环境正经历深刻变革。远程办公、高强度编码、长时间屏幕暴露等问题日益凸显,使得程序员和IT从业者的身心健康面临严峻挑战。久坐引发的颈椎病、视力下降、焦虑症等职业病已成为行业普遍现象。在此背景下,“职场健康革命”应运而生,旨在通过技术手段与管理创新重构工作生态。
健康监测系统的兴起
越来越多的企业开始部署智能健康监测系统,实时追踪员工的工作节奏与生理状态。例如,通过可穿戴设备采集心率、坐姿时长等数据,并结合API进行分析:
// Go语言示例:接收健康数据并触发提醒
package main
import (
"fmt"
"time"
)
type HealthData struct {
UserID string
HeartRate int
SittingDuration time.Duration // 连续坐立时间
}
func alertIfNecessary(data HealthData) {
if data.SittingDuration > 60*time.Minute {
fmt.Printf("提醒用户 %s:请起身活动!\n", data.UserID)
}
}
该代码逻辑可用于后台服务中,当检测到用户连续工作超过一小时,自动推送休息通知。
企业健康文化的构建要素
- 弹性工作制度,减少通勤压力
- 定期组织线上拉伸课程
- 提供心理咨询服务接入接口
- 建立健康积分激励机制
| 传统模式 | 健康革命模式 |
|---|
| 固定工时 | 弹性打卡 |
| 被动休假 | 主动干预提醒 |
| 忽视心理状态 | 集成EAP支持系统 |
graph TD
A[员工入职] --> B{健康档案创建}
B --> C[每日数据采集]
C --> D[异常行为识别]
D --> E[自动干预建议]
E --> F[HR系统联动]
第二章:肩颈按摩服务的理论基础
2.1 职场肩颈问题的医学成因分析
常见病理机制
长期伏案工作导致颈椎前倾,打破正常生理曲度,引发肌肉代偿性紧张。胸锁乳突肌与斜方肌上束持续收缩,压迫臂丛神经,造成上肢放射性疼痛。
- 颈椎间盘退行性变:椎间隙狭窄,刺激神经根
- 肌筋膜炎:触发点(TrP)在肩胛提肌中高频出现
- 姿势性劳损:头前伸每增加1英寸,颈部负荷增加10磅
生物力学模型示意
| 头部角度 | 颈部负荷(kg) |
|---|
| 0°(中立位) | 4.5–5.5 |
| 15°前倾 | 12 |
| 30°前倾 | 18 |
| 60°前倾 | 27 |
神经压迫模拟代码片段
# 模拟颈椎神经根受压程度(简化模型)
def nerve_compression(angle, muscle_tension):
base_load = 5 # kg
angle_factor = 1 + (angle / 15) * 0.8
tension_factor = 1 + (muscle_tension / 100) * 0.5
return round(base_load * angle_factor * tension_factor, 1)
print(nerve_compression(30, 80)) # 输出: 19.8 kg
该函数基于头倾角度与肌张力估算等效压迫负荷,角度每增加15°,负荷呈指数增长趋势。
2.2 按摩干预对职业疲劳的缓解机制
生理层面的疲劳缓解路径
按摩通过刺激副交感神经系统,降低皮质醇水平,促进肌肉血流循环。研究显示,15分钟肩颈按摩可使局部肌电活动下降23%,显著缓解静态劳损。
心理压力的神经调节机制
按摩激活皮肤中的C触觉纤维,向大脑边缘系统传递舒缓信号,提升血清素与多巴胺分泌。临床数据显示,连续5天干预后,员工焦虑评分降低31%。
| 指标 | 干预前 | 干预后 | 变化率 |
|---|
| 心率变异性(HF) | 287 ms² | 462 ms² | +60.6% |
| 肩部肌张力(μV) | 48.3 | 36.9 | -23.6% |
2.3 国内外企业健康管理实践对比
管理理念与技术应用差异
国内企业侧重于基础体检和事后干预,健康管理多依附于人力资源流程;而欧美企业则强调预防性健康干预,广泛采用数据驱动的个性化健康计划。例如,硅谷科技公司常集成可穿戴设备数据至HR系统,实现员工压力、睡眠与工作效率的动态分析。
典型技术实现方式
# 欧美企业常见健康数据分析模型片段
def calculate_health_risk(employee_data):
risk_score = 0
if employee_data['steps_per_day'] < 5000:
risk_score += 20
if employee_data['sleep_hours'] < 6:
risk_score += 30
return risk_score # 基于行为数据量化健康风险
上述代码展示了如何通过日常行为指标评估员工健康风险,体现数据闭环在健康管理中的核心作用。
实施效果对比
| 维度 | 国内企业 | 国外企业 |
|---|
| 数据整合度 | 低 | 高 |
| 员工参与率 | 约40% | 超75% |
2.4 员工生理与心理健康的联动效应
身心交互的科学基础
研究表明,员工的生理状态直接影响其心理稳定性。长期久坐、睡眠不足等生理问题会加剧焦虑与抑郁情绪,形成恶性循环。
常见联动表现
- 慢性疲劳引发注意力下降
- 颈椎病导致情绪波动频繁
- 饮食不规律影响决策能力
干预策略的数据支持
| 干预措施 | 生理改善率 | 心理提升率 |
|---|
| 每日工间操 | 68% | 52% |
| 弹性工作制 | 73% | 65% |
// 模拟健康评分计算逻辑
func calculateHealthScore(physical, mental float64) float64 {
// 生理权重0.6,心理权重0.4,体现联动效应
return physical*0.6 + mental*0.4
}
该函数通过加权方式量化身心关联,参数physical和mental分别代表生理与心理健康指数,输出综合健康评分。
2.5 服务落地前的风险评估与合规考量
在服务上线前,系统性风险评估与合规审查是保障稳定性和合法性的关键环节。需识别潜在的技术、数据和安全风险,并确保符合行业监管要求。
常见风险维度分析
- 数据隐私:是否遵循GDPR、网络安全法等法规
- 服务可用性:SLA设计是否满足业务连续性需求
- 第三方依赖:外部API或组件是否存在单点故障
合规检查清单示例
| 检查项 | 标准要求 | 当前状态 |
|---|
| 用户数据加密 | 传输与存储均加密 | ✅ 已实现 |
| 审计日志留存 | 保留不少于180天 | ⚠️ 需优化 |
代码层安全校验
// 示例:敏感接口的权限校验中间件
func AuthMiddleware(next http.Handler) http.Handler {
return http.HandlerFunc(func(w http.ResponseWriter, r *http.Request) {
token := r.Header.Get("Authorization")
if !validateToken(token) { // 校验JWT有效性
http.Error(w, "unauthorized", http.StatusUnauthorized)
return
}
next.ServeHTTP(w, r)
})
}
该中间件强制所有请求携带有效令牌,防止未授权访问,是合规性控制的重要一环。
第三章:服务方案的设计与资源配置
3.1 按摩服务模式的选择与定制
在构建智能按摩服务系统时,选择合适的服务模式是确保用户体验与系统可维护性的关键。常见的服务模式包括单体架构、微服务架构以及事件驱动架构。
服务模式对比
- 单体架构:适合小型系统,开发部署简单,但扩展性差;
- 微服务架构:将功能拆分为独立服务,提升可扩展性与容错能力;
- 事件驱动架构:通过消息队列实现异步通信,适用于高并发场景。
配置示例
services:
massage-service:
image: massage-service:v1.2
ports:
- "8080:80"
environment:
MODE: "custom" # 可选 standard, premium, custom
该配置定义了按摩服务的运行模式,通过环境变量
MODE 实现服务行为的动态定制,支持标准化、高端及自定义三种模式切换,提升灵活性。
3.2 专业人员筛选与第三方合作管理
在技术项目协作中,专业人员的筛选需基于技能匹配度、过往项目经验及安全合规背景。建立标准化评估体系可显著提升团队质量。
核心筛选维度
- 技术能力验证:通过编码测试与架构设计评审确认实际水平
- 安全合规审查:核查身份信息、保密协议签署情况
- 协作沟通能力:评估响应效率与跨团队协同经验
第三方接入控制策略
// 示例:JWT鉴权中间件控制第三方API访问
func AuthMiddleware(next http.Handler) http.Handler {
return http.HandlerFunc(func(w http.ResponseWriter, r *http.Request) {
token := r.Header.Get("Authorization")
if !validateToken(token) { // 验证令牌合法性
http.Error(w, "access denied", http.StatusUnauthorized)
return
}
next.ServeHTTP(w, r)
})
}
上述代码实现第三方调用的身份认证逻辑,
validateToken函数校验JWT签名与有效期,确保仅授权方能访问核心接口。
3.3 时间安排与空间布局优化策略
在高并发系统中,合理的时间安排与空间布局直接影响整体性能。通过异步任务调度与内存预分配机制,可显著降低延迟并提升资源利用率。
时间调度优化:基于优先级的协程池
采用协程池管理任务执行顺序,结合时间片轮转与优先级抢占机制:
type Task struct {
Priority int
Exec func()
}
func (p *Pool) Submit(task Task) {
p.tasks <- task // 非阻塞提交
}
上述代码实现任务无锁提交,
Priority 控制调度顺序,
tasks 为带缓冲通道,避免频繁 Goroutine 创建开销。
空间布局优化:对象池与缓存对齐
使用
sync.Pool 减少 GC 压力,同时确保结构体字段按 64 字节缓存行对齐:
| 优化项 | 作用 |
|---|
| 对象复用 | 降低内存分配频率 |
| 缓存对齐 | 减少伪共享(False Sharing) |
第四章:实施流程与运营管理
4.1 试点启动与员工参与动员
在系统升级试点阶段,首要任务是确保关键部门的积极参与和高效协同。项目组选定财务与人力资源两个部门作为首批试点单位,因其业务流程具备代表性且数据交互频繁。
试点团队组建策略
- 核心成员:IT支持、业务骨干、项目经理
- 角色分工:明确责任人、操作员与反馈专员
- 沟通机制:建立每日站会与问题跟踪表
自动化通知脚本示例
#!/bin/bash
# 发送试点启动通知至指定员工组
SUBJECT="【系统试点】新平台登录凭证已发放"
BODY="请查收附件中的访问指南,首次登录需修改初始密码。"
RECIPIENTS=("alice@company.com" "bob@company.com")
for email in "${RECIPIENTS[@]}"; do
echo "$BODY" | mail -s "$SUBJECT" "$email"
done
该脚本通过循环遍历预设邮箱列表,使用Linux mail命令批量发送启动通知,确保信息触达及时。参数
RECIPIENTS可动态扩展,便于后续推广阶段调整范围。
4.2 服务标准化操作流程(SOP)建立
为确保微服务系统的稳定性与可维护性,必须建立统一的服务标准化操作流程(SOP)。通过规范部署、监控、日志管理等关键环节,降低人为操作风险。
核心操作流程清单
- 服务构建:使用CI/CD流水线自动化打包
- 配置管理:集中式配置中心动态下发参数
- 健康检查:每30秒探测服务存活状态
- 日志上报:结构化日志统一采集至ELK
健康检查接口示例
// HealthCheck 返回服务状态
func HealthCheck(w http.ResponseWriter, r *http.Request) {
status := map[string]string{
"status": "healthy",
"service": "user-service",
"timestamp": time.Now().UTC().Format(time.RFC3339),
}
json.NewEncoder(w).Encode(status)
}
该接口返回JSON格式的健康状态,包含服务名和UTC时间戳,供负载均衡器和监控系统调用判断实例可用性。
4.3 数据收集与效果评估体系搭建
在构建推荐系统时,数据是驱动模型迭代的核心。为保障数据的完整性与实时性,需建立高效的数据收集管道。
数据同步机制
通过日志埋点采集用户行为数据,并利用消息队列实现异步传输:
// Kafka生产者示例:发送用户点击事件
producer.Send(&kafka.Message{
Topic: "user-behavior",
Value: []byte(`{"uid":1001, "item_id":887, "action":"click", "ts":1717023456}`),
})
该机制确保高并发场景下数据不丢失,支持后续离线与实时处理双通道。
评估指标设计
采用多维度评估模型效果,关键指标包括:
- 准确率(Precision@K):衡量推荐列表的相关性
- 召回率(Recall@K):反映覆盖正样本的能力
- CTR:点击率作为线上核心业务指标
| 模型版本 | Precision@10 | Recall@10 | CTR(%) |
|---|
| v1.0 | 0.12 | 0.21 | 3.2 |
| v2.0 | 0.18 | 0.29 | 4.1 |
4.4 持续改进与规模化推广路径
在系统稳定运行后,持续改进成为提升效能的核心驱动力。通过监控日志与用户反馈闭环,团队可识别性能瓶颈与功能短板。
自动化迭代流程
CI/CD 流水线集成自动化测试与部署策略,确保每次变更安全上线。以下为 GitLab CI 配置示例:
stages:
- test
- build
- deploy
run-tests:
stage: test
script:
- go test -v ./...
tags:
- docker
该配置定义了三阶段流水线,
run-tests 在 Docker 环境中执行单元测试,保障代码质量基线。
规模化扩展策略
- 采用微服务架构解耦核心功能模块
- 引入服务网格实现流量治理与可观测性增强
- 基于 Kubernetes 实现弹性伸缩与跨区域部署
通过标准化容器镜像与配置模板,新节点可在分钟级完成部署并接入集群。
第五章:未来展望与可持续发展
绿色数据中心的实践路径
现代IT基础设施正加速向低碳化转型。以Google为例,其通过AI优化冷却系统,实现PUE(电源使用效率)降至1.09,显著低于行业平均1.58。企业可借鉴以下步骤部署节能策略:
- 采用液冷服务器架构,降低空调能耗30%以上
- 部署动态负载调度算法,提升资源利用率
- 利用可再生能源供电,并通过碳信用机制抵消排放
开源生态驱动的技术演进
可持续发展离不开开放协作。Linux基金会支持的LF Energy项目整合了电网建模、分布式能源管理等工具链,推动能源系统数字化。开发者可通过贡献代码参与全球能效优化:
// 示例:基于Go的边缘计算节点能耗监控模块
package main
import (
"log"
"time"
"github.com/shirou/gopsutil/load"
)
func monitorPower() {
for {
avg, _ := load.Avg()
// 模拟功耗估算(需结合硬件系数)
powerEstimate := 10 + avg.Load1*5
log.Printf("Current load: %.2f, Power ~ %.2fW", avg.Load1, powerEstimate)
time.Sleep(10 * time.Second)
}
}
长期技术路线图的关键支柱
| 技术方向 | 代表案例 | 减排潜力 |
|---|
| AI驱动的资源调度 | Microsoft Azure Auto-scale + ML预测 | 年减碳达12万吨 |
| 模块化数据中心 | Equinix SmartStack | 部署周期缩短60% |
| 量子安全加密 | OpenQuantumSafe项目集成TLS | 保障长期数据安全 |